Skip to content

Commit 7c99f51

Browse files
committed
Do not pass by reference for Perform multi.
1 parent b340af5 commit 7c99f51

File tree

2 files changed

+4
-4
lines changed

2 files changed

+4
-4
lines changed

libs/server-sent-events/src/curl_client.cpp

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-406,8 +406,8 @@ size_t CurlClient::HeaderCallback(const char* buffer,
406406
}
407407

408408
void CurlClient::PerformRequestWithMulti(
409-
const std::shared_ptr<CurlMultiManager>& multi_manager,
410-
const std::shared_ptr<RequestContext>& context) {
409+
std::shared_ptr<CurlMultiManager> multi_manager,
410+
std::shared_ptr<RequestContext> context) {
411411

412412
if (context->is_shutting_down()) {
413413
return;

libs/server-sent-events/src/curl_client.hpp

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-229,8 +229,8 @@ class CurlClient final : public Client,
229229
void async_backoff(std::string const& reason);
230230
void on_backoff(boost::system::error_code const& ec);
231231
static void PerformRequestWithMulti(
232-
const std::shared_ptr<CurlMultiManager>& multi_manager,
233-
const std::shared_ptr<RequestContext>& context);
232+
std::shared_ptr<CurlMultiManager> multi_manager,
233+
std::shared_ptr<RequestContext> context);
234234

235235
static size_t WriteCallback(const char* data,
236236
size_t size,

0 commit comments

Comments
 (0)